Output 248c8b91b529726e627cbe7f0b8abee125327eaf4fdf123c6f4aabd85e08e006:28

value
19858448
script pubkey
OP_0 OP_PUSHBYTES_20 bab32918e67f03177c901f238dae5bcc239ee03b
address
bc1qh2ejjx8x0up3wlysru3cmtjmes3eacpmv28zd7
transaction
248c8b91b529726e627cbe7f0b8abee125327eaf4fdf123c6f4aabd85e08e006